Key Features
- Broad Compatibility: Designed to fit seamlessly with FX-951, FX-950, and FM-203 soldering stations, ensuring plug-and-play performance with no modifications needed.
- Fast Heating Technology: Constructed using oxygen-free copper technology for rapid heat-up times — get to work faster and maintain consistent temperature throughout your session.
- Wide Temperature Range: Operates efficiently between 50°C and 450°C (122°F – 842°F), making it suitable for everything from delicate SMD electronics to heavier through-hole soldering applications.
- Premium Copper Construction: Crafted from high-grade copper for exceptional thermal conductivity, heat resistance, and long-lasting durability during extended use.
- Spade Tip Design: The flat, spade-shaped profile is ideal for drag soldering, pad re-work, and bridging connections across multiple pins quickly and cleanly.
- Multiple Style Options: Available in types T12-1401 through T12-1406, so you can choose the exact profile for your specific project needs.
Specifications
| Product Name | T12 Spade Soldering Iron Tip |
| Material | Copper (Oxygen-Free) |
| Length | Approx. 138 mm |
| Temperature Range | 50°C – 450°C |
| Available Types | T12-1401, T12-1402, T12-1403, T12-1404, T12-1405, T12-1406 |
| Color | Gold / Silver |
| Compatible Stations | FX-951, FX-950, FM-203 |
| Country of Origin | Mainland China |
